Many people delay creating a will because they believe they are too young, do not own enough property, or assume their family will know what to do. Unfortunately, without clear written instructions, loved ones may be left with uncertainty, stress, and unnecessary conflict during an already difficult time.
A will allows you to make important decisions in advance. It can identify who should receive your property, who should manage your estate, and who should care for your minor children if something happens to you. While a will may seem simple, the wording, structure, and legal requirements matter. A poorly prepared document can create confusion or lead to disputes later.

For parents, one of the most important reasons to create a will is to name guardians for minor children. This is not a decision most families want to think about, but it is one of the most important planning steps a parent can take.
A will allows you to state who you would want to care for your children if both parents were no longer able to do so. Without clear written direction, family members may disagree, and a court may have to make decisions without knowing your preferences.

Business owners may need estate planning that goes beyond a basic will. A will can address ownership interests, but it may also need to work alongside corporate documents, operating agreements, buy-sell provisions, trusts, or other planning tools.
